A City Hall That Still Doesn't Get It


The DPW Sidewalk Permit that was issued to the contractor planning on working on the outside of 617 Warren, where CVS is located, expired 6 months ago.  The scaffolding blocking the sidewalk went up in December, but no one has ever been working there.  Ever.  Why on earth does DPW allow the scaffolding to remain if the contractor is not actually using any of it?  For 6 months!  Even if the contractor had a valid permit for the scaffolding, not using it should not be acceptable.

More evidence of a city that really doesn't care about our sidewalks or pedestrians.
